Abstract

The article presents the experimental result of fluence dependence of the transient reflectivity response to ultra-fast laser pulses in η-Mo4O11 crystals. Results of the experiment show that at certain fluences at low temperatures phase changes can be induced in the crystals which are not seen  inthe temperature phase diagram.
